How to Write a Great Cover Letter for a Technical Support Specialist Position?

Writing a strong and compelling cover letter is crucial when applying for a technical support specialist position. A well-crafted cover letter can help you stand out from other applicants and demonstrate your qualifications and enthusiasm for the role.

Here are some tips to help you write an excellent cover letter for a technical support specialist position:

1. Start with a professional salutation: Address the hiring manager by name if possible. If you don’t have their name, you can use a generic salutation like “Dear Hiring Manager” or “Dear [Company Name] Team.”

2. Introduction: Begin your cover letter by introducing yourself and stating the specific position you are applying for. Express your interest in the role and briefly mention why you are a strong fit for the position.

3. Highlight relevant skills and experiences: In the body of your cover letter, highlight your technical skills and experiences that are relevant to the role. Discuss any previous technical support experience, certifications, or specific software/systems you are proficient in. Use bullet points to make your qualifications stand out.

4. Showcase your problem-solving abilities: Technical support specialists often face complex issues that require problem-solving skills. Provide examples of how you have successfully resolved technical problems in the past. Demonstrate your ability to troubleshoot, analyze issues, and find effective solutions.

5. Emphasize your customer service skills: Technical support specialists also need excellent customer service skills. Discuss your ability to communicate effectively with customers, patience in handling their queries, and dedication to providing outstanding support.

6. Research the company: Show that you have done your homework by mentioning specific aspects of the company that attract you. Explain why you believe their mission, values, or products align with your career goals.

7. Express enthusiasm and motivation: Convey your passion for technology and your genuine interest in the position. Employers appreciate candidates who are enthusiastic about the work they do.

8. Closing paragraph: End your cover letter by summarizing your qualifications and reiterating your interest in the role. Thank the hiring manager for considering your application and express your eagerness to further discuss how you can contribute to the team.

9. Professional closing and signature: Use a professional closing, such as “Sincerely” or “Best regards,” followed by your full name and contact information.

Remember to keep your cover letter concise and focused. Tailor it to the specific job requirements and provide examples that showcase your skills and experiences. Proofread carefully to ensure there are no typos or grammatical errors.

Cover Letter Header

A header in a cover letter should typically include the following information:

  • Your Full Name: Begin with your first and last name, written in a clear and legible format.
  • Contact Information: Include your phone number, email address, and optionally, your mailing address. Providing multiple methods of contact ensures that the hiring manager can reach you easily.
  • Date: Add the date on which you are writing the cover letter. This helps establish the timeline of your application.

It's important to place the header at the top of the cover letter, aligning it to the left or center of the page. This ensures that the reader can quickly identify your contact details and know when the cover letter was written.

Cover Letter Greeting / Salutation

A greeting in a cover letter should contain the following elements:

  • Personalized Salutation: Address the hiring manager or the specific recipient of the cover letter by their name. If the name is not mentioned in the job posting or you are unsure about the recipient's name, it's acceptable to use a general salutation such as "Dear Hiring Manager" or "Dear [Company Name] Recruiting Team."
  • Professional Tone: Maintain a formal and respectful tone throughout the greeting. Avoid using overly casual language or informal expressions.
  • Correct Spelling and Title: Double-check the spelling of the recipient's name and ensure that you use the appropriate title (e.g., Mr., Ms., Dr., or Professor) if applicable. This shows attention to detail and professionalism.

For example, a suitable greeting could be "Dear Ms. Johnson," or "Dear Hiring Manager," depending on the information available. It's important to tailor the greeting to the specific recipient to create a personalized and professional tone for your cover letter.

What to Include in a IT Support Specialist Cover Letter?

Roles and responsibilities.

A number of significant responsibilities of an IT Support Specialist are outlined below:

  • Discuss over complex issues with the top officials.
  • Offer assistance to the company’s staff and end-users.
  • Guide and train new hires about the usage of the computer systems.
  • Troubleshoot issues promptly.
  • Oversee the networking systems and other peripheral devices.
  • Update the computer hardware and software.
  • Carry out other administrative duties.

Education & Skills

It support specialist skills :.

  • Remarkable communication skills in order to communicate with the end-users, coworkers, and senior officials.
  • Strong technical acuity to understand the root cause of the technical issues.
  • An amazing problem-solving approach to identify the software, hardware, networking, and operating system issues and devise ways to resolve them.
  • Outstanding organizing skills to various tasks such as troubleshooting the issues, developing user guides, etc.
  • Great time management skills to resolve the issues promptly and quickly.
  • The cooperative attitude in order to provide assistance to the IT staff in resolving complex issues.

IT Support Specialist Educational Requirements:

  • Bachelor’s degree in computer science, computer engineering, or similar stream.
  • Advanced level certification in a pertinent computer course is a plus.
  • Prior experience of 1-2 years is required.
  • Solid knowledge of computer software, hardware, and operating systems.
  • Familiar with effective IT practices.

Highlighting Achievements with Metrics

It's impressive when you clearly lay out a project you've completed and the concrete impact it had. In this case, explaining how you led a cloud migration and the quantifiable benefits it had for the company - reducing downtime significantly and saving a substantial amount of money - really shows your value. It's these kind of hard-hitting facts that make employers sit up and take notice.

Showcasing Project Impact

Remember, results matter. When you talk about your projects, don't just list them; highlight the impact they had. See how reducing system downtime by 40% is mentioned here? That's a tangible, quantifiable result. It gives me a clear idea of what you can achieve.

Touting Leadership Experience

Leadership skills are prized in every industry, and IT support is no different. By mentioning how you led a team to revamp a system, you're showing that you can take charge, drive change and handle responsibility. Even better when you can demonstrate the positive outcomes of your leadership.
